Focusing on the experiences of South Koreans adopted by Western families, this book delves into the intricate nature of identity formation. It explores how personal feelings of identity extend beyond the information contained in official adoption documents, highlighting the emotional and cultural complexities faced by adoptees as they navigate their sense of self in a foreign environment.
